LG V30S ThinQ has a score of 82.5, which is a little bit better than the Xiaomi Redmi Note 9 Pro's 81.1 overall score. These phones come with Android OS, but LG V30S ThinQ has the newer 8.0 Oreo version and Xiaomi Redmi Note 9 Pro has Android 10 version, so it gives you some additional features and performance optimizations. The LG V30S ThinQ is an much older cellphone than the Xiaomi Redmi Note 9 Pro, but it's much lighter and thinner anyway.
The LG V30S ThinQ features a little bit better looking display than Xiaomi Redmi Note 9 Pro, because although it has a little bit smaller screen, it also counts with a greater number of pixels per screen inch and a higher resolution of 1440 x 2880. The LG V30S ThinQ counts with a much better storage to install games and applications than Xiaomi Redmi Note 9 Pro, because it has 128 GB internal storage and a SD memory card expansion slot that supports a maximum of 1,95 TB.
The LG V30S ThinQ has a bit superior processor than Xiaomi Redmi Note 9 Pro. They have a Octa-Core CPU and a 6 GB RAM memory. Xiaomi Redmi Note 9 Pro counts with a greater camera than LG V30S ThinQ, because although it has a smaller aperture, and they both have the same video frame rates and the same (4K) video resolution, the Xiaomi Redmi Note 9 Pro also counts with a camera in the back with lot more mega pixels and a lot bigger back-facing camera sensor providing a way better image quality.
The Xiaomi Redmi Note 9 Pro features a much better battery performance than LG V30S ThinQ, because it has a 5020mAh battery capacity.
Although LG V30S ThinQ is a better device, it is a lot more expensive than Xiaomi Redmi Note 9 Pro, and it doesn't have such a good quality/price relation as the Xiaomi Redmi Note 9 Pro. So if you need that extra features and specs, you can buy the LG V30S ThinQ, otherwise you can save some dollars and get the Xiaomi Redmi Note 9 Pro, resigning a couple features and specifications.
